MASH WEST:
1. Norton town council devolution equipment ie Grader, backhore loader, vibratory roller compactor, refuse compactor, skip bin carrier, ambulance and several admin vehicles, were some of the equipment.
2. Mhondoro/Mubaira rural hospital mortuary plus staff houses, equipped kitchen and laundry room.
3. Chegutu devolution equipment, a grader and road iron roller
4. A concentrator plant was commissioned by HE at Zimplats
5. Chinhoyi Vocational Training centre
6. fully furnished classroom blocks and abulution facilities at Turf primary in Mhondoro/Ngezi. She also officially handed over Gweshe clinic to the rural district council. Both projects were funded by Zimplats.
7. Chinhoyi municipality fire tenders.
8. Four tipper trucks, a rig and a grader for Sanyati Rural District council as well 9. Three tipper trucks for Kadoma City Council at Rimuka Stadium.
10. Nyamhunga People's Market
11. Kariba Devolution equipment of one tipper truck and one roller compactor, were commissioned.

MWENENZI
Zimbabwe has signed a few Carbon Credits Agreements. We should not deforest.
In Mwenzezi the so-called Mopane Woodlands deforestation syndicate has been arrested. The Mopane tree is undergoing serious deforestation in the district. The offenders are using the Mopane tree for charcoal production and firewood vending.

ZIMPARKS supports fishery management including legislation review, research, lunar closures, & law enforcement. Aims to preserving fish stocks & ensuring the sustainable use of #LakeKariba's resources. Let's protect our aquatic ecosystems!
